The Evolution of Wonder Woman in Animation

Wonder Woman's animated journey is a testament to her timeless appeal. From her early appearances to the latest iterations, her animated adventures have consistently resonated with audiences of all ages. The evolution of Wonder Woman cartoon scenes is fascinating, mirroring the changing styles and technologies of animation. Early cartoons often featured simple animation styles, focusing on action-packed sequences and the core values of justice and heroism. Think classic, bold lines and a focus on the essential elements of the story.

As animation techniques improved, so did the complexity and nuance of Wonder Woman's animated persona. The stories became richer, exploring her origins, her relationships, and the moral dilemmas she faced. The character design evolved, with artists experimenting with different visual styles while always staying true to her iconic look. We saw her flowing hair, her tiara, the bullet-deflecting bracelets, and her lasso of truth all brought to life with amazing detail. These Wonder Woman cartoon scenes didn't just entertain; they also played a role in shaping how generations perceived the character.

Then came the rise of television, offering more opportunities for longer-form storytelling. Animated series allowed for deeper dives into Wonder Woman's world, introducing complex supporting characters and exploring thematic elements. These series explored the challenges of balancing her roles as a superhero and an ambassador for peace. The animation quality also improved, with vibrant colors, dynamic action sequences, and a greater emphasis on character expression. The use of animation allowed for creative freedom, enabling artists to create stunning visuals that brought Wonder Woman's powers and battles to life in ways that live-action adaptations sometimes struggle to achieve. Some of the iconic series that we know and love today, like the Justice League animated series, made a huge impact on all of us.

More recently, we've seen Wonder Woman cartoon scenes in direct-to-video movies and streaming series, often featuring a more modern art style and tackling contemporary issues. These adaptations continue to push the boundaries of what's possible in animation, with incredibly detailed visuals, complex storylines, and diverse character representation. In short, the animation has evolved significantly, yet the core essence of Wonder Woman – her strength, compassion, and unwavering commitment to justice – remains constant. No matter the animation style, the message is always the same: Wonder Woman stands for good, and she always fights for what's right! Seriously, that's what makes her an enduring icon.

Key Moments and Memorable Scenes in Wonder Woman Cartoons

Alright, let's get into some of the most memorable Wonder Woman cartoon scenes that have captured our hearts. There are just so many, but here are a few that really stand out.

First off, we have the iconic origin stories. Seeing the birth of Diana, her training on Themyscira, and her decision to leave Paradise Island to fight for the world of men is always a powerful moment. These scenes, often presented with beautiful visuals, set the stage for her heroic journey. They define her character, and what she stands for. They remind us that her journey is not just about physical strength, but also her unwavering commitment to doing what's right.

Then, there are the epic battles against villains like Ares, Cheetah, and Circe. The animation teams really crank up the excitement during these fights! These scenes showcase Wonder Woman's amazing abilities – her super strength, flight, and her mastery of weapons like the lasso of truth. The artists go all out, making sure every punch, kick, and special ability is visually stunning. These battles highlight her strategic thinking, her resilience, and her ability to inspire others. The drama is always high stakes, but you always know that Wonder Woman will prevail.

We can't forget about those moments of camaraderie with other heroes. Wonder Woman cartoon scenes featuring team-ups with Batman, Superman, and other members of the Justice League are always a hit. Seeing her working together with other heroes, sharing ideas, and supporting each other is a great way to explore the value of teamwork and friendship. These scenes also provide opportunities for character interaction, creating memorable moments between Diana and her fellow heroes. Seeing them laugh together, strategize, and build relationships is a reminder that Wonder Woman is a hero who cares deeply for others.

And finally, the emotional moments. These scenes where Wonder Woman shows her compassion, her vulnerability, and her strong moral compass. Whether she is saving someone in distress, standing up for the underdog, or grappling with a tough moral dilemma, these moments remind us that Wonder Woman is a hero in every sense of the word. They highlight her empathy, her wisdom, and her unwavering belief in the power of good. When she is comforting someone or fighting for a cause she believes in, we're all reminded that being a superhero is not just about having powers, it's about being a good person and doing the right thing.

The Impact and Legacy of Wonder Woman Cartoons

So, why does Wonder Woman continue to captivate audiences in the realm of animation? What's the secret to her enduring popularity?

Well, for starters, Wonder Woman represents something incredibly positive and empowering. In a world often filled with darkness, she is a beacon of hope and a symbol of strength and justice. Her commitment to fighting for what's right, her compassion, and her unwavering belief in the power of good make her an inspiring role model. Wonder Woman cartoon scenes provide a platform to explore her values, share her stories, and reach audiences who may not have been exposed to the character before. For many viewers, seeing a strong, independent, and compassionate female character on screen can have a profound impact, especially on younger viewers.

Secondly, the animation medium itself lends itself to creative storytelling. Cartoon scenes often push the boundaries of imagination, allowing for epic battles, fantastical worlds, and dynamic character interactions. Animation teams can bring Wonder Woman's powers and abilities to life in visually stunning ways, and the flexibility of animation allows for diverse stories and thematic explorations. Animated series offer a format for in-depth explorations of her character, her relationships, and the moral dilemmas she faces. This depth of storytelling helps to build a more intimate connection between the audience and the character.

Finally, the legacy of Wonder Woman cartoon scenes extends beyond mere entertainment. They have played a role in shaping how generations of audiences perceive Wonder Woman. They've inspired countless artists, writers, and animators. And, most importantly, they've introduced Wonder Woman to new generations, ensuring that her message of hope, justice, and empowerment continues to resonate for years to come. Ultimately, Wonder Woman's animated adventures are more than just entertainment – they are a celebration of strength, compassion, and the enduring power of a true hero. Wonder Woman is an icon, and her cartoons show that her influence will continue to shine.
